my car has been pullin a code po506 (i think that was it) when i use the ac. the iac numbers are 119 counts without it on and 130 with it on. the idle is at about 600 with the ac on also. it seems perfect with the ac off, just once you turn it on it messes up. are these numbers right? if not how do i fix them? ps the tps voltage is just right if you needed to know that.

At idle, no A/C you should be seeing counts in the range of 20-40. Yours seems too high. What is a "just right" TPS voltage?
Sounds like the IAC motor may not be working correctly, or the IAC passage in the throttle body, or the pintle on the IAC motor may be carboned up. The scanner is telling you what counts the PCM it trying to move the IAC valve to. There is no feedback as to whether it is actually in the commanded position.
You don't mention whether the engine has any modifications, so we can't tell if there might be some reason like a huge cam that is affecting the idle speed/IAC counts.
